Purpose
The ITC package (in maintenance) defines a common communications standard to unify communications between tasks on either the same or different CPUs. It also provides the services to build up tasks that are capable of communicating according to the standard.
It supports the following functions:
ITC "use" summary
(help)
Incoming nodes omitted: ITC is used by most packages.
Constituents
Other Links
| Packet(s): |
Response to command from spacecraft (tlm_pkt CmdConfirm)
|
| Project: |
SVC (Services)
|
| Task(s): |
|
| Used by: |
LCI,
LCM,
LDF,
LFS,
LHK,
LIH,
LIM,
LMC,
LPA,
LRA,
LSM,
LSW,
LTC,
LCS_DB,
LIM_DB,
MEM_DB,
PBC_DB,
SCP,
LATC,
LCFG,
PIG,
EBC,
PBC,
EFC,
EMP,
GRBU,
XFC,
QLCM,
QLIH,
QPD,
CTS,
DDT,
FILE,
LCS,
MEM,
TRC
|
| Uses: |
CCSDS,
CMX,
CPU_DB,
MSG,
PBI,
PBS,
VXW
|
| Doxygen: |
V2-1-7,
V3-0-0,
V3-1-0,
V3-1-1,
V3-2-0,
V3-3-0,
V3-4-0,
V3-5-0,
V3-5-1,
V3-5-2,
V3-5-3,
V3-5-4,
V3-6-0,
V3-7-0,
V3-8-0,
V3-9-0,
V3-9-1,
dev,
prod
|
| LTX: |
|
| MSG by code: |
0x7e004efb,
0x7e00578b,
0x7e007ea7,
0x7e008783,
0x7e0096eb,
0x7e014eeb,
0x7e015858,
0x7e01b0ab,
0x7e01b32b,
0x7e01b82b,
0x7e01b8cf,
0x7e01bc2b,
0x7e01e7bb,
0x7e01e9f3,
0x7e01ed93,
0x7e01f037,
0x7e020c4b,
0x7e0261fb,
0x7e026a8b,
0x7e028383,
0x7e02856f,
0x7e02866b,
0x7e02892b,
0x7e02ab83,
0x7e02ea6f,
0x7e02febb,
0x7e0333a8,
0x7e04032b,
0x7e04f8cf,
0x7e050c5f,
0x7e0547bb,
0x7e0578cb,
0x7e06bbbb,
0x7e06bdc3,
0x7e06c383,
0x7e079bbf,
0x7e07ae33,
0x7e07b4cf,
0x7e07b813,
0x7e07b8c3,
0x7e07b9db,
0x7e07c02b,
0x7e07d2a7,
0x7e0863bf,
0x7e09842b,
0x7e099aeb,
0x7e099ccf,
0x7e09fc4b,
0x7e0a102b,
0x7e0a78bb,
0x7e0a8a38,
0x7e0a9c4b,
0x7e0b17bb,
0x7e0b2e8b,
0x7e0b98cf,
0x7e0c009f,
0x7e0c08df,
0x7e0c0a33,
0x7e0c0cef,
0x7e0c9bbf,
0x7e0eaaab,
0x7e0eaabb,
0x7e0eacc3,
0x7e0eafb3,
0x7e0eb043,
0x7e0eb31f,
0x7e13d97b,
0x7e13da2b,
0x7e1424fb,
0x7e143873,
0x7e15ba58,
0x7e1afc4b,
0x7e21def3,
0x7e257b3f,
0x7e257c1b,
0x7e28d077,
0x7e2a24cf,
0x7e2a40fb,
0x7e2b8363,
0x7e2caaeb,
0x7e2e8ad7,
0x7e3aa7bf,
0x7e3ab16f,
0x7e3ab6e7,
0x7e3aba33,
0x7e3ac0cf,
0x7e3ac413,
0x7e3aca9b,
0x7e3acc2b
|
| MSG by name: |
ALOCFAIL,
ALOCLIVE,
ALOCOUT,
APIDDBL,
APIDNONE,
APIDRNG,
APIDTBL,
BADSTAT,
CMDDBL,
CMDNONE,
CNFMISS,
CNFRTNAT,
CNFRTNDE,
CTLACTIV,
CTLSTAT,
DBLAPID,
DBLCMD,
DBLINIT,
DBLRAW,
FORKINIT,
FORKQHND,
FORWARD,
FPAGET,
FPAINIT,
FUNCAPID,
FUNCCMD,
GENERROR,
MAPCLEAR,
MAPNID,
MAPSET,
MAPSID,
MEMDBL,
MEMMISS,
MEMNONE,
MUALOCFL,
NOAPID,
NOCMD,
NOCONFRM,
NODERNG,
NOFORWD,
NOFREE,
NORAW,
NOTEPUID,
NOTEPUND,
NOTINIT,
PARMRNG,
POOLCNT,
POOLPKT,
POOLSRT,
PROTRNG,
QUEUDSP,
QUEUENAB,
QUEUHNDL,
QUEUINIT,
QUEUITC,
QUEUMASK,
QUEUMISS,
QUEUNULL,
QUEUPRT,
QUEUREM,
QUEURNG,
QUEURQST,
QUEUSTAT,
QUEUTBL,
RAWDBL,
RAWNONE,
RAWRTN,
SELFNID,
SENDNID,
SENDPRX,
SENDQID,
SENDTID,
SHRMEM,
SUCCESS,
TASKCROS,
TASKDEL,
TASKDISP,
TASKHNDL,
TASKINIT,
TASKMISS,
TASKNULL,
TASKPTR,
TASKQUEU,
TASKRNG,
TASKSTAT,
TASKTYP,
TYPENID,
VARNULL,
VARRNG
|
| Author: |
Anthony P Waite
|
| Manager: |
Anthony P Waite
|
|